    In the British Army we had mess tins of aluminium with a handle - you could make your own lids or use the smaller inside the larger one as a kit option, not the lightest either- the spirit blocks were used too, always more than one with BCB burners. They are easily available online from UK Preppers store and otherplqces, don't pay over £7/$8 for them unless with the plce belt order pouch, even then not over £12/$13

    As far as Aluminum cookware is concerned, it's okay for cooking certain foods. Anything with tomato sauce isn't recommended.
    I boiled water in an Aluminum pot on the kitchen stove and the interior turned really dark, almost black.
    It took a lot of scrubbing with abrasive cleansers to get it shiny again.
